ECHO pays tribute to MDL team for pushing them to the limit


Mitch Liwanag credited ECHO Proud, the development squad of ECHO, for the team’s recent success in the MPL Philippines Season 11 after the latter served as their only sparring partner throughout the season.

Liwanag revealed that ECHO has only scrimmaged with their development team since the M4 World Championship, and no other team.

“They [ECHO Proud] are MPL caliber. Simula M4, the reason why we won is yung help nung MDL team namin. Sila lang, kaya nila makipag-tapatan dito sa Team 1 namin,” said Liwanag after ECHO claimed its first MPL Philippines title on Sunday night.

“Never kami nakipag-scrim sa labas, sa kanila lang until now. Sila pa rin yung ka-scrim namin so thank you so much [sa] MDL team namin.”

ECHO repeated over Blacklist International in the Season 11 grand finals, claiming a lopsided 4-0 win at the SMX Convention Center en route to their first-ever championship in franchise history.

Two weeks ago, ECHO Proud won the inaugural MDL Philippines title after defeating amateur squad GameLab via a 3-1 win.

ECHO’s development squad is composed of former reserves Jhonville “OUTPLAYED” Villar, Jankurt “KurtTzy” Matira, Jaypee “Jaypee” Dela Cruz, James “Jeymz” Gloria, Justine “Zaida” Palma, and Renz “Seichu” Lope.

Archie “Tictac” Reyes, the head coach of ECHO, echoed what Liwanag said and shared that the team was able to shuffle their hero combinations in scrimmages with the help of ECHO Proud.

“Sobrang laking tulong nung MDL team namin. Usually, yun nga kami kami lang yung nagiiscrim so naiikot namin lahat ng mga heroes. Kumbaga, na-e-experiment naman lahat ng pwedeng combinations sa totong game nila,” Tictac said.
